
Projections for the Belarus cooking and edible oils market suggest a promising growth trajectory, with an anticipated rise of USD 145.0 million and a CAGR nearing 8.4% over the next five years. Belarus’s edible oils sector is marked by a heavy state influence and a tightly managed agro-industrial complex, yet structural adjustments in the wake of shifting trade alliances are beginning to drive internal transformation. The country’s longstanding dependence on sunflower oil, primarily produced domestically and supplemented by imports from Russia and Ukraine, is now undergoing reconfiguration as geopolitical tensions disrupt traditional trade corridors. In response, state-owned enterprises have accelerated investments into alternative oilseeds such as rapeseed and flax, aiming to diversify raw material bases and reduce vulnerability to external shocks. Expansion of domestic refining capacity, supported by government subsidies and protective tariffs, is strengthening the internal value chain while laying the groundwork for limited regional export opportunities.
Consumer behavior in Belarus is also slowly evolving as disposable incomes rise and urbanization spreads. While the mass market continues to favor traditional sunflower oil, there is a discernible uptick in interest toward higher-quality refined oils, particularly those enriched with vitamins or boasting better oxidation stability. Public health messaging, often coordinated through state media, is promoting oils that support heart health and metabolic function, creating a platform for fortified and blended products to gain traction. Retailers in Minsk and other urban centers are diversifying assortments, introducing imported olive and canola oils that cater to more affluent or health-conscious buyers. As Belarus navigates economic sanctions and seeks greater food sovereignty, its edible oil market stands at a point of cautious modernization, balancing political imperatives with subtle shifts in consumer priorities.
